Q"I'm ashamed ___ my behavior last night."

  • A with
  • B of
  • C about

Answer: b) of

Explanation: The correct preposition to use with "ashamed" is "of," which indicates the thing that is causing shame. Therefore, the correct sentence is "I'm ashamed of my behavior last night."
